摘要: 初始化一个空数组,判断下一个元素是否在当前数组中,不存在则添加到当前数组中。 // 数组去重 var arr = [12, 34, 34, 342, 345, 34, 123, 345, 45, 12] var newArr = arr.reduce(function (prev, next) { 阅读全文
posted @ 2021-09-12 17:34 博客zhu虎康 阅读(68) 评论(0) 推荐(0) 编辑
摘要: // 获取数组中最大值 var arr = [134798, 3478973, 12, 345, 355, 425, 1342356, 3425566, 7908798] var max = arr.reduce(function (prev, next) { return Math.max(pre 阅读全文
posted @ 2021-09-12 17:33 博客zhu虎康 阅读(302) 评论(0) 推荐(0) 编辑
摘要: 将0当做reduce回调函数中的初始值,然后依次累加 // 数组求和 var arr = [1, 2, 3, 4, 5] var total = arr.reduce(function (prev, next) { return prev + next }, 0) console.log(total 阅读全文
posted @ 2021-09-12 17:33 博客zhu虎康 阅读(695) 评论(0) 推荐(0) 编辑